How they compare

Honduras currently reports 6,302 1000 USD against 5,802 1000 USD in Kenya, a difference of 500 1000 USD.

That makes Honduras's figure about 1.1 times Kenya's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 12 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Kenya ahead.

Honduras ranks 30th and Kenya ranks 31st of 88 countries.

Kenya has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
